The Hidden Link Between Stress and Dehydration

 

When you’re under stress, your body releases cortisol and adrenaline, two hormones that trigger a “fight or flight” response. While these are useful in short bursts, chronic stress keeps your system on high alert and that has surprising side effects.

 

Stress increases your heart rate and breathing, causing your body to lose fluids faster. It can also reduce your sense of thirst, meaning you may not even realize you’re dehydrated until fatigue, headaches, or dizziness set in. Over time, this mild dehydration can make stress symptoms worse, creating a cycle of exhaustion and tension.

 

Even small hydration deficits can affect focus, mood, and physical performance. One study found that being just 1–2% dehydrated can reduce cognitive function and increase perceived stress levels. It’s not just about water. When your body loses electrolytes, minerals, and essential nutrients, your cells struggle to function efficiently.

The Link Between Dehydration, Nutrients, and Migraines

One of the most common migraine triggers is dehydration. South Florida’s heat and humidity make it especially easy to become dehydrated, even if you drink water throughout the day. When your body loses too many fluids or electrolytes, blood volume drops, reducing the brain’s oxygen supply. This can trigger or worsen headaches.

In addition, deficiencies in key nutrients like magnesium, B vitamins, and electrolytes have been linked to both the frequency and severity of migraines. Unfortunately, taking supplements orally doesn’t always deliver fast results, especially during an active migraine.

South Florida’s allergy season typically kicks off in early spring with pollen from trees like oak and pine, but even now, indoor allergens like dust mites and mold can start triggering symptoms. Whether you’re experiencing itchy eyes, sneezing, or feeling run down, we’ve got a solution to help you feel better: IV therapy.


Why Allergy Season Hits Hard in South Florida:

  • Mild Climate, Year-Round Allergens: While South Florida doesn’t experience traditional winter weather, allergens are constantly in the air. Spring is especially rough due to tree and grass pollen, but mold and dust mites also thrive year-round, thanks to the humid climate.
  • Symptoms: People with allergies may notice an uptick in symptoms like sneezing, nasal congestion, itchy eyes, sore throat, and fatigue, making it hard to enjoy the beautiful weather or stay productive at work or school.
